/en/
en
true
762
2336
10572
5
New York
170
new-york
69
New York
255
6665
40.717013
802
4783
-74.006653
175
11
188
true
1,3,6,7,8
148
535
2
609
19185
$
350439
Map
Street ViewExplore
AddressLorimer Street, 892